Basically what you have to do is remove the pivot first. Then you remove the welded on piece on the rear brake pedal. Then you have to either need a scrap of metal to cut to shape and weld in place or you need an st90 or similar brake pedal. Then you cut the piece off the donor pedal and weld it to the atc90 brake pedal. You can't really take a pedal off another machine and just bolt it on as the atc90 brake pedal has certain bends the other brake pedals don't. You may have to move the new welded on piece around once or twice so only tack weld the piece into place and get it situated where it works best for you. If you don't get it in exactly the right place then you will need a piece of metric "all thread" and bend it so it works with your new pedal. That should pretty much do it.
